Abstract

In this paper, a half-bridge LCC high voltage converter with integrated magnetics is proposed. The resonant tank is formed with high conversion ratio transformer in one core, resulting in cost effectiveness. Using IGBT, operation in below resonant frequency with hybrid soft start method are suggested. The design guideline of the integrated magnetic component and controller in below resonant frequency operation is described. 13kV prototype hardware verifies the proposed converter operation.
